Mission Statement

The faculty and staff of the mathematics division provide learning opportunities for student success
and enable and encourage students to:

  • develop scientific and mathematical skills and knowledge;
  • work collaboratively and actively participate in their learning;
  • think critically and develop problem solving skills;
  • work within the framework of the nature of science to investigate the natural world;
  • communicate mathematically and scientifically

The Division of Mathematics offers various courses ranging from Intermediate Algebra through
Differential Equations.

STEM Center

STEM Center of Excellence

The STEM Center is the ideal space for students to connect with like-minded individuals who share similar passions and academic interests. Whether you're studying independently or collaborating with peers, the center offers resources like STEM-focused books, graphing calculators, and access to computers and printers to complete coursework. You can also use specialized software for Computer Science, whiteboards for personal or group study, and attend workshops designed to enhance your STEM knowledge.

Additionally, the STEM Center provides valuable connections to faculty, resources for 4-year STEM college and career planning, and guidance from the STEM Coordinator. Stay up-to-date with STEM opportunities such as internships, scholarships, and events through our Canvas page.
